Virat Kohli and Ravi Shastri seem to indicate that they could use Mohammed Siraj and Mohammed Shami in the World Test Championship final in a leaked audio clip before their pre-departure press conference.
Mohammed Siraj could be guaranteed a place in India's playing XI for the ICC World Test Championship (WTC) final against New Zealand, if a leaked conversation between captain Virat Kohli and head coach Ravi Shastri is to be believed.
